Key differences

  • GSY costs 0.57% less per year.
  • GSY is significantly larger than KMAR — larger funds tend to be more liquid and less likely to close.
  • KMAR is classified as alternative, while GSY is fixed income — different risk/return profiles.
  • KMAR follows a structured outcome strategy; GSY uses index tracking.
  • GSY has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
